Description

The Bar Council National Young Lawyers and Pupils Committee (“NYLPC”) is organising a conference themed “Thriving in 2033: Mastering the Unknown”. The conference will focus on where the legal profession will be in a decade’s time and how lawyers can adapt and thrive with the upcoming changes in a variety of practice areas.

The conference offers you the opportunity to meet lawyers and industry practitioners with experience in various areas of practice and engage in a lively exchange of ideas.

Don’t miss out on the chance to build a strong network, enhance your knowledge, and stay ahead of the curve.

Programme Flow

DateTimeAgenda
10 Feb 202319:00 - 22:00Welcoming Dinner
11 Feb 202309:00 - 09:15Opening Speeches
09:15 - 09:30Welcoming Remarks
09:30 - 10:30#Session 1 - The End of Lawyers? Redefining the Legal Profession
10:30 - 11:00 Coffee Break
11:00 - 12:00#Session 2 - Evolution of Advocacy: Perspective from the Bench & Bar
12:00 - 14:00Luncheon Talk + Lunch
14:00 - 15:00#Session 3A - Adjudication: Paving the Way Forward for Construction Disputes in Malaysia?
#Session 3B - The Growing Importance of Environmental, Social, and Governance Regulatory Requirement for Businesses
15:00 - 16:00#Session 4A - The Future of Divorce: Collaborative Practice, Prenuptials, and Other Means of Resolution
#Session 4B - Managing Talents: Retaining Young Lawyers & "Quiet Quitting"
16:00 - 17:00#Session 5 - Making Tax Law Practice Accessible
12 Feb 202309:00 - 10:00#Session 6 - Future of Malaysia's Capital Market in the Light of Current Trends
10:00 - 11:00#Session 7 - Emerging Trends in Arbitration
11:00 - 11:30Coffee Break
11:30 - 12:30#Session 8 - Practising Law Differently: A Look at Alternate Models
12:30 - 12:45Closing Remarks
